What the White Card actually isThe White Card, sometimes called a building induction card, confirms you have actually finished the national system of proficiency to function safely whitecardqld.com.au in the building market. The current device is CPCWHS1001 Prepare to work securely in the construction sector. It is across the country recognised under the Australian Qualifications Framework, and it is a difficult requirement for any person who sets foot on a real-time building and construction website in a work capacity. That includes general work, apprentices across all professions, site managers, job engineers who participate in site, and site visitors that carry out work.
You obtain a declaration of accomplishment from your signed up training organisation initially, then a physical card with the state regulator once the company sends your details. In Queensland this is WorkSafe Queensland. Many people can start collaborate with the declaration of accomplishment or interim documentation while they await the plastic card to show up. Shipment time differs by supplier and regulator processing, often around one to three weeks, and some RTOs send sets daily while others do so a few times a week.
Face to encounter in Queensland, and what "online" truly meansSearch results for white card online Brisbane can be complicated. Right here is the short variation. Queensland's regulator anticipates White Card training for Queensland delivery to be performed in person, with monitored analysis that confirms identification and expertise. You will discover classroom sessions in Brisbane city, South Brisbane, Bowen Hills and other hubs that run either as a single complete day or split across much shorter blocks. Some carriers offer live video clip shipment in various other states or under specific problems, and the White Card is country wide acknowledged, yet approval depends on how the training was conducted and the releasing RTO's compliance. Companies in Brisbane usually favor a White Card issued through a Queensland-approved path since it minimizes inquiries throughout website induction.
The best strategy if you are operating in Queensland is to reserve a Brisbane white card program provided face to face by a credible RTO. If you are taking into consideration an interstate online choice, verify with WorkSafe Queensland and the employer before paying. Plans have actually altered gradually, and what was acceptable throughout pandemic disruptions is not constantly accepted now.
What the course covers, and how trainers make it realGood white card training Brisbane large adheres to the national system, yet the most effective fitness instructors bring it to life with regional context. Anticipate a mix of theory, videos, case studies, and sensible demonstrations. Content generally consists of threat recognition, secure job techniques, individual protective equipment, common website signs, case coverage, emergency situation feedback, and the functions of primary specialists and PCBUs under work health and safety legislation. Instructors commonly use examples from civil work with the Gateway Freeway upgrades, central city high-rise tasks, and suburban real estate sites in areas like North Lakes or Springfield to show how rules play out on various kinds of jobs.
You will handle PPE, read website plans or signs, full fundamental threat evaluations, and review near misses out on. Assessment covers expertise questions and useful jobs, provided under guidance. Language, literacy and numeracy abilities require to be enough to get involved and be examined without 3rd party interpretation, though numerous RTOs provide added reading support and method activities. If English is not your first language, ask carriers regarding example concerns and pre-course checks. A quick discussion with a trainer prior to you publication can avoid a resit.
Weekend vs evening classes in BrisbaneMost Brisbane white card training courses run as a single day, frequently set up Saturday to catch individuals that can not require time off midweek. Some providers likewise split delivery into 2 shorter sessions on weeknights so you can complete after job without burning a full day. The compromise is simple. Brisbane white card A Saturday session lets you obtain it performed in round, usually beginning early to beat lunchtime heat. Evening sessions spread out the tons, which can assist if you are coming off a lengthy shift, but you will take a trip twice.
A normal Saturday training course ranges from 7:30 am to roughly 3:30 pm, including breaks. Instructors like a very early beginning because building work starts early, and since concentration dips after lunch. You will see a lot of high-vis shirts in the space, new pupils contrasting initial week tales, and labour hire recruits attempting to satisfy Monday start dates. By comparison, a night white card program Brisbane providers run typically begins around 5:30 or 6 pm and finishes near 9:30 pm throughout two nights. City locations near Central Terminal or Roma Road make sense for travelers. Country RTOs in areas like Salisbury, Rocklea, and Brendale target individuals driving from commercial precincts.
Travel issues here. On a weeknight, inbound website traffic into the CBD can be heavy till 6 pm, yet trains run frequently and parking obtains simpler and less costly after hours. On Saturday, buses and trains are quieter, but if the RTO sits near an arena or event district, inspect what is on. I have actually seen students reversed by video game day road closures in South Brisbane greater than once.

Fees for Brisbane white card training typically being in the 90 to 150 dollar array. Rate shows place expenses, fitness instructor white card courses Brisbane proportions, additionals like language support, and just how usually the RTO runs classes. A supplier with daily sessions can keep prices sharp, while a shop place with tiny groups could cost more however provides extra one-on-one time. Evening training courses are not always cheaper. They typically carry the exact same charge as daytime or weekend runs due to the fact that the trainer still covers the same material and evaluation under the very same compliance requirements.
Duration for certified delivery tends to be a full day or the equal split throughout sessions. If a listing suggests an exceptionally short time on job, ask questions. You need to anticipate hands-on communication, identification checks, and supervised analysis. Anything that resembles a quick quiz and instantaneous card problem belongs in your warning file.

What to bring, and what to wearEvery Brisbane white card training provider will ask for picture recognition. A driver permit is the most usual, yet a key or proof-of-age card also works. You will likewise need a USI, which takes a couple of minutes to produce online if you do not currently have one. Some RTOs will certainly allow you complete the USI on site before class if you show up early, but do not count on it if the team is full.
Wear shut footwear. Instructors choose steel caps yet will accept strong enclosed shoes for the induction. Hi-vis, gloves and hard hats are often supplied for activities, yet not constantly. If you already have PPE from work, bring it. You will be more comfy, and it aids fitness instructors see good fit and usage rather than thinking with a one-size set.

Food and water issue more than people anticipate. A Saturday training course covers a great deal of content. Bring a container and a light lunch unless the venue rests right alongside a cafe strip. Perseverance Valley and the CBD are very easy for a fast bite. Industrial districts can be peaceful on weekends.

What employers in Brisbane expect throughout website inductionA White Card is needed, not adequate. When you appear for a very first day on an industrial website in Brisbane, the website induction will certainly still check your understanding of neighborhood regulations and project-specific risks. Anticipate inquiries about electric lockout, exemption zones for mobile plant, working at elevations, warm jobs permits, and site traffic plans. You might be asked to check out and sign a SWMS. A solid white card program prepares you for this by making you practice hazard spotting from pictures or brief walkthrough videos.
Employers and primary professionals differ in what they will approve as interim evidence. Some are happy with an electronic declaration of accomplishment emailed by your RTO. Others want a printed copy. Keep a PDF on your phone and a hardcopy in your bag till the physical White Card arrives.

The White Card does not run out by date, however if you quit working in building and construction for a duration, you might be called for to re-train before returning. The length of that duration and exactly how it is used can vary by company and regulator guidance over time, so check if you have been off the devices for a number of years. If you shed your card, get in touch with the providing RTO or the regulator for replacement. Maintain a scanned duplicate of your declaration of accomplishment in cloud storage. That solitary routine has actually saved more Monday begins than any kind of other.
Interstate movement prevails in construction. A White Card provided in Queensland is identified country wide. Cards released elsewhere are normally identified in Brisbane as long as the training fulfilled the national system and delivery demands. The grey area, as kept in mind previously, is online shipment from outdoors Queensland. Confirm prior to you depend on it, particularly for huge GC or Brisbane CBD tasks with rigorous induction gates.
A practical check out night vs weekend break optionsPeople ask which layout functions ideal. The solution depends on your week, your stamina, and your traveling. Evening training courses fit those who can concentrate after job and wish to spread out cognitive load. They additionally fit inner city commuters who can stroll from a site or workplace to a place near Central or Determination Valley and still obtain home by 10 pm. Weekend break courses suit those who desire it carried out in one hit, who live much from the city, or that rely upon totally free vehicle parking. Parents typically prefer Saturdays since childcare setups are less complex for one block.
Here is a crisp comparison numerous students locate useful.
Evenings - two much shorter sessions that fit about job, less tiredness in any kind of one resting, yet two commutes and feasible late night finishes. Saturday - one full day, single commute, momentum via content, but it can be a long stretch if you battle to concentrate after lunch.
